GC for 29.12: Dusting of new snow above 1000m. Old, moist, patchy snow cover generally stable but diminishing. Avalanche hazard Low.

Forecast Snow Stability: New snow amounts are not expected to be significant mainly a light dusting above 1000 metres, occurring mainly at the end of the afternoon. The remaining old patchy snow cover will continue to thaw then consolidate has cooler conditions take effect. Stability will be good in new and old accumulations in most locations. Largest areas will remain on sheltered North-East and East aspects above 850 metres, mainly in gullies and around coire rims. The avalanche hazard will be Low.

Forecast Weather Influences: The freezing level will rise to around 1500 metres before lowering to near 1200 metres by the end of the period. Precipitation will fall mostly as rain with some sleet or light snow over the highest summits. Winds will be strong throughout and mainly West-South-Westerly. Observed Weather Influences: Today was almost a mirror image of yesterday with low clouds and drizzle. The freezing level was above the highest summits with moderate South-Westerly winds. ObservedSnowStability: The remaining moist, patchy snow cover is well bonded and generally stable throughout. The avalanche hazard is Low.
